ENT training and experience

Mr Oko qualified in 1986 and trained at St Mary’s & Royal National Throat, Nose & Ear Hospital in London. He was a lecturer at the University of Glasgow in ENT surgery and was one of the 12 finalists in 1995 for the Surgeon in Training medal - organised by The Royal College of Surgeons Edinburgh- for instrument design and innovation. In 2005 he was appointed as a consultant surgeon for ENT for the United Lincolnshire Hospitals Trust (ULHT) and Clinical Lead for the Sleep Apnoea Service.  He served as Clinical Lead for General Surgery from 2009-20011and Clinical Lead for ENT for ULHT from 2007 to 2011. 

 

Sleep disorders and snoring expertise

Mr Oko founded the Sleeping Disorders Centre based at the Pilgrim Hospital in Boston, Lincolnshire in 2006, and has since opened satellite clinics at Johnson Hospital, Spalding, and 150 Harley Street. In 2008 Mr Oko’s pioneering sleep service at ULHT won the NHS East Midlands Healthcare Award for service transformation.  In 2011 he won the Middle East Hospital magazine health and innovation award for raising awareness of Sleep Apnoea in the region. 


In 2012 Mr Oko was appointed to the Department of Health’s Obstructive Sleep Apnoea Working Group, with a brief to deliver a clinically effective national strategy to improve outcomes for adults with obstructive sleep apnoea.

Mr Oko actively campaigns for better research and facilities for sufferers of sleeping disorders, including the risks associated with undiagnosed sleep apnoea.

Sleeping Disorders Centre for treatment of sleep apnoea and snoring

The Sleeping Disorders Centre, a new and innovative service led by consultant surgeon Mr Michael Oko, provides an accurate and prompt diagnosis of various sleep problems including sleep apnoea and snoring and helps to identify the most appropriate treatment for both NHS and private patients. 


Long term care and support

The clinic aims to deliver high quality clinical care in a friendly environment. Because continuity of treatment is crucial for people suffering from sleep apnoea and problem snoring the following services are provided:-


  • Rapid access clinics are provided to review patients who have problems with their CPAP machines or masks. 
  • Advanced computing technology is used to remotely monitor their patients who are on therapy to reduce the number of hospital visits required. 
  • A Free phone number, with telephone support is provided to their patients to help them with any queries they may have. 
  • CPAP machines and accessories are couriered to the patient’s home
  • Annual services and upgrades are provided so that patients will always have the use of the latest and up to date machines

Treatment for snoring

Snoring occurs for a variety of reasons resulting in turbulent airflow through the upper airway (mouth & nose), causing vibrations in your nose/throat. For a better nights sleep for both you and your partner, there are various treatment options to control your snoring.
